Abstract

Various embodiments may include methods and systems for improving the energy efficiency of a building at the planning stage, such as: building a basic digital model of the building using a computer; defining a plurality of different function-related room categories; assigning existing technical building automation functions, previously stored in a memory coupled to the computer, to the different room categories; arranging rooms by assigning the defined categories to the model on the basis of an occupancy plan; coupling the rooms to supply lines of a automation system based on the assigned functions; determining an energy efficiency of the virtual building; and selecting suitable technical system modules from available modules based on the determined energy efficiency.
